But putting that aside. Personally I don’t see any point in getting a gaming keyboard. The features that you get are either ill-designed (such as macro keys in bad places) or irrelevant (such as LCD monitors) or not required for an MMORPG (such as anti-ghosting). On the other hand, getting one of the many available MMORPG “optimized” mice like Logitech G600 or Razer Naga would make much more sense, since the keys are well-placed.

Most gaming mice sport ridiculously high DPI and good sensors. However, these mice are not aimed at MMORPG players, they’re aimed at FPS players. Most professional FPS players use low sensitivities, so their mice need to be able to handle high speeds, which isn’t something regular mice can do.

So really, most gaming mice, for an MMORPG player, are no different from a typical office-grade mouse. The exceptions being, of course, mice with lots of extra buttons.

Personally, I’ve tried my fair share of gaming mice (IntelliMouse Explorer 3.0, Razer Krait, Razer DeathAdder, SideWinder X8, EC1 eVo) and I’ve played my share of different genres of games (FPS, RPG, 3rd person shooter, RTS) and I’ve rarely found that the “gaming” qualities of my mice had any kind of tangible difference to performance. The only time I can say that I felt a difference in performance was with Razer mice because of their, in my opinion, extremely light mouse click. However, that was also the reason my DeathAdder died after less than a year of usage.

There’s a number of issues with Player-to-Player trading.

Firstly, since we have the Black Lion Trade Post, this mail-trade business would have to have the same 15% tax. Otherwise it would end up in a situation where people would sell most of their stuff at via mail. And the next step from that is people asking for afk-shops. Which, as you might see, would be no different from the Black Lion Trade Post, except that it would have your name attached to it.

Secondly, since we can pick up mail from anywhere, but the goods on the Black Lion Trade Post are limited to the NPCs, we are faced with a choice. Either we make it so that all non-quest and non-Gem Shop mail can only be picked up at some NPC, or we put in an additional tax on trades via mail.

Thirdly, we have to look at who is asking for this feature. On one hand, we have the people who want to sell expensive goods but cannot or will not do it because of the tax. Well, why should ANet enable them to participate in tax evasion? Makes no sense.

On the other, we have people who want to trade their goods with someone they know, but don’t quite trust yet. That’s again a very shady crowd of people. Just look at it, for real! These are people who are supposedly willing to take a monetary loss for someone they don’t know but at the same time they do not trust this person. That’s kittened up in the head, if you ask me.

You know what else could fix this thing? Re-doing the Trade Post. Instead of the current system, we would add in the sellers’ names and you could voluntarily choose to sell to a specific seller, even if it’s at a higher price. The only downside? Well, it still requires an NPC. And considering that they have a Gem Store item for that, I don’t see that changing.

Ok, let me put this up here.

  • 100 Gems costs 1.91 Gold right now, according to GW2Spidy.
  • 1 Black Lion Key costs 125 Gems
  • Thus 1 Black Lion Key costs 2.3875 Gold.

You suggested a conversion rate of 20 Black Lion Chests for 1 key. Now, being idealistic and saying that the gem conversion wouldn’t change, which it might, that would cause the Black Lion Chests to go up in value from 3 copper to 0.119375 Gold, or 11.93 Silver. That’s a massive inflation. And it’s obviously non-sustainable.

And as was said, the Black Lion Keys are a Gem Store item. Looking at how they removed the Black Lion Keys from the Lyns, possibly due to people using her to get cheap keys, it’s really not likely that you would see them giving people means of getting cheaper keys.

This is especially true since they have in past put holiday themed skins into the chests. The TP folk would hoard a crapton of the keys until the next time they did this, then open up chests, get the skins and sell them for profit. And that’s just not in the spirit of celebration.

The reasons why we get a limited amount of stat combinations are simple.

Firstly and less importantly, as pointed out by Yamsandjams, the amount of required combinations would be ridiculous. Each and every combination has to have a specific Fine Crafting Material associated with it for crafting purposes. That’s a lot of new materials to be put into the game. And of course, these new materials would have to drop from existing mobs, so they would have to tweak every single drop table in the game. And I’m pretty sure they would also need to tweak the crafting interface, because of the bloated quantity of items you can make.

Secondly, and more importantly, there’s balancing. There are certain stat combinations that, when combined with specific builds, would result in some serious issues.

Thirdly, if you allowed any combination, you would have to allow triple stat combinations. And please don’t tell me that those aren’t inherently imbalanced.

Fourthly, we already have people complaining about switching builds. If you added all the combinations, you would pretty much have to tweak the whole gear system to fit that. Because there’s just no way people are going to carry around that many sets of armor and weaponry.
